3. A store sells rope by the meter. The equation \( p=0.8 L \) represents the price \( p \) (in dollars) of a piece of nylon rope that is \( L \) meters long. a. How much does the nylon rope cost per meter? b. How long is a piece of nylon rope that costs \( \$ 1.00 \) ?

To solve the problem, we will analyze the equation \( p = 0.8L \).
### a. How much does the nylon rope cost per meter?
The equation \( p = 0.8L \) indicates that the price \( p \) is directly proportional to the length \( L \) of the rope. The coefficient of \( L \) (which is 0.8) represents the cost per meter.
Thus, the cost of the nylon rope per meter is **$0.80**.
### b. How long is a piece of nylon rope that costs \( \$ 1.00 \)?
To find the length \( L \) of the rope that costs \( \$ 1.00 \), we can substitute \( p = 1.00 \) into the equation and solve for \( L \):
\[
1.00 = 0.8L
\]
Now, we can solve for \( L \):
\[
L = \frac{1.00}{0.8} = 1.25
\]
Thus, a piece of nylon rope that costs \( \$ 1.00 \) is **1.25 meters long**.
